Bright sky, dirty city? Houston, we have ground strikes. Lots of them

Article Abstract:

Researchers studying reasons for the increased number of lightning strikes in the Houston, TX, area and Lake Charles, LA, have ruled out natural meteorological conditions as the cause. They now believe that aerosols, or air pollution particles, from the nearby petroleum refineries cause more cloud water to collect in deep convective clouds, thus increasing the amount of lightning.

Robots in the sky

Article Abstract:

The frontiers of flight are being expanded with unmanned, miniature planes called aerosondes. The 30-lb. aerosonde carries miniature scientific instruments to places unreachable by larger aircraft.
